Victor Krivitski’s friends and team mates from the Colgate University Hockey Team wanted to remember their friend in a special way. One of the organizations they’ve chosen is “Brendan’s Fund”. “By partnering with 11 other ECAC Hockey members, both men and women, they have created “GOALS FOR GOOD. These teams will raise money for 12 different non-profit charities. Each team is now partnered with a local charity in their community. The donations raised from the goals and wins they score during the season will go to their individual charities. Goals for Good is also looking for partnerships to provide bonus donations to the teams that raise the most money during the season.” For more information click on the link below and we look forward to a successful hockey season.
